About SCBT Financial Corporation
SCBT Financial Corporation, Columbia, South Carolina is a registered
bank holding company incorporated under the laws of South Carolina. The
Company consists of SCBT, N.A., the largest publicly traded bank
headquartered in South Carolina; NCBT, a Division of SCBT, N.A.; and
Community Bank & Trust, a Division of SCBT, N.A. Providing financial
services for over 78 years, SCBT Financial Corporation operates 76
locations in 19 South Carolina counties, 10 North Georgia counties, and
Mecklenburg County in North Carolina. SCBT Financial Corporation has
assets of approximately $4.5 billion and its stock is traded under the
symbol SCBT in the NASDAQ Global Select Market. More information can be
